In The Canterbury Tales, Geoffrey Chaucer brings together a memorable group of pilgrims traveling toward Canterbury. To entertain themselves along the journey, they tell stories ranging from romance and adventure to comedy, morality, tragedy, and satire.
Through the voices of knights, merchants, clergy, craftsmen, and other travelers, Chaucer creates a vivid portrait of medieval English society. Each storyteller brings a different perspective, revealing the ambitions, virtues, weaknesses, desires, and contradictions of human nature.
The work explores timeless themes including love, marriage, greed, power, faith, morality, deception, social class, and human relationships. Chaucer's sharp humor and social observation make the tales entertaining while also offering insight into the culture and values of medieval England.
Written in the late fourteenth century, The Canterbury Tales became one of the foundational works of English literature and remains essential reading for anyone interested in medieval storytelling and the development of the English literary tradition.
